Signs You Need a Plumbing Upgrade or Replacement

How can homeowners determine if it's time for a plumbing upgrade or replacement? There are a number of important warning signs that suggest professional help is required. Repeated leaks or stubborn damp patches on walls and ceilings typically point to aging pipes that need to be replaced. Furthermore, reduced water pressure can be a sign of blockages or worn-out plumbing components. Property owners may additionally detect rust-colored or discolored water, which often indicates corroded pipes that can create serious health concerns.

Another key indicator is the condition of the plumbing system; if the pipes are older than 50 years, an upgrade is likely necessary to stop future complications. Strange sounds, such as banging or gurgling, can suggest a failing system that requires attention. Lastly, higher water bills may point to plumbing inefficiencies that call for an upgrade. Overall, being aware of these warning signs can assist homeowners in making educated choices about their home plumbing.

Best Water Purification Solutions for Your Home

Numerous homeowners look for reliable water purification methods to secure clean and safe drinking water. Among the best choices, reverse osmosis filtration systems stand out for their ability to filter out contaminants, including harmful metals and chlorine, assuring premium water quality. Carbon-activated filters are another popular choice, successfully eliminating odors and boosting taste by trapping harmful substances.

Ultraviolet (UV) filtration systems present an innovative solution by using UV light to eliminate bacteria and viruses, delivering view this guide an enhanced degree of security. Whole-home water filtration systems, which purify water at the entry point, ensure that every tap delivers purified water, serving households seeking comprehensive water treatment options.

Finally , water distillation systems provide an effective method of removing contaminants through boiling and condensation. Each system fluctuates in expense and care, allowing household owners to identify the best fit based on their individual needs and priorities.

How Long Does a Standard Water Heater Installation Usually Take?

A standard water heater installation generally takes between two to four hours subject to the complexity of the project and whether additional plumbing modifications are necessary. Certified installers provide efficiency and adherence to safety standards during the process.

What Is the Average Cost of Water Purification Systems?

The standard cost of water filtration systems generally falls between $150 and $1,200, based on the type and complexity involved. Installation costs can also differ, contributing to the overall expenditure for homeowners in search of purer water.

Am I Able to Install a Water Heater by Myself?

DIY water heater installation is feasible, but it requires knowledge of plumbing and electrical systems. Incorrect installation may result in safety risks, warranty complications, and performance inefficiencies, making professional assistance often the better choice.

How Frequently Should I Have My Water Heater Serviced?

A water heater ought to be maintained yearly to maintain top efficiency and extend its life. Routine servicing helps avoid problems, boosts operational efficiency, and has the potential to greatly increase the unit's lifespan, lowering long-term maintenance expenses.

What Are Common Signs of Hard Water Issues?

Common signs of hard water issues include mineral accumulation on faucets and fixtures, lackluster laundry, marks on dishes, lower water pressure, and parched skin or hair. These symptoms indicate the presence of high levels of calcium and magnesium.
